7 Great Ways You Can Exercise Your Pup

Running with Your Dog

Dogs need regular exercise to stay healthy and fit. Just like food and water, exercise is another one of your dog’s basic needs. For most dogs, the recommended amount of exercise is anywhere from 30 minutes to 2 hours. However, some breeds might need more. 4 Tips for Socializing Your Pet During a Time of Social Distancing

Tips for Socializing Your Pet

Socialization is crucial for your dog, especially in its first few weeks of life. Puppies that are 8-14 weeks old should have positive socializing experiences to help shape them into confident, well-behaved dogs.
